
密码学
文章平均质量分 72
憨憨tiantian
别和我杠 ,杠就是你赢
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
序列密码(c语言实现)
前言前面提到过我们可以利用随机的密钥序列对明文序列加密从而得到密文序列。但是,随机的密钥序列必须与明文等长,因而密钥序列的生成、分配、存储和使用都存在一定的困难。人们设想能否使用少量的真随机数按一定的固定规则生成“伪随机”的密钥序列代替真正的随机序列,从而产生了序列密码。因此,序列密码脱胎于一次一密密码体制。(一次使用一个密钥,且是伪随机密钥)。主要的序列密码有LFSR(线性反馈移位寄存器),RC4,A5,初学者都可以了解清楚,这里只介绍LFSR、RC4.介绍序列密码之前先介绍一下什么样的序列称为伪原创 2022-02-28 16:09:09 · 5228 阅读 · 1 评论 -
第二章:简单古典密码(及其五元组)
简单古典密码及其五元组编制密码的基本原理和基本方法称为密码法。基本的密码法主要有移位(也称为置换),代替,和加减三种(在许多书上只是介绍置换和代替)。在密码发展的初级阶段,他们都曾经独立地作为加密算法对明文信息进行加密。移位密码移位密码是按照某种规则对明文字符位置进行某种修改,不改变明文字符的原型,有时也称为易位密码、置换密码、换位密码等。比如:明文:明晨五时发起总攻 明文字符位置 1 2 3 4 5 6 7原创 2022-02-24 17:25:24 · 2127 阅读 · 1 评论 -
第一章:密码学概述
密码学概述原创 2022-02-24 11:17:17 · 4838 阅读 · 0 评论 -
网络空间安全--密码学重点(适合提前自学的宝宝)
密码学重点原创 2022-02-22 10:21:52 · 1230 阅读 · 0 评论